I am resigned to the idea that the US will eventually collapse under its weight of debt which now is close to or passing the GDP in interest payments.
Uh... no. We do not currently pay $13,000,000,000,000 every year in interest. However, our total debt is right at or slightly above the GDP. We don't have a 100% interest rate. (If we did, I would bet that we'd be doing everything in our power to lower that debt.)

She also didn't say it, it origined as a rumour from her (noble) detractors and was then picked up by the common people as anti-royalist propaganda. But yeah, it's one of those "too good to not pretend it's the truth" kind of stories.
